Overview

James Sprague is an executive compensation associate in Kirkland’s Chicago office. He advises public and private companies, private equity funds and their portfolio companies, and corporate boards and compensation committees in connection with public and private mergers, acquisitions, divestitures, spin-offs, carve-outs, IPOs and other corporate transactions.

James routinely advises clients on the structuring, negotiation, and implementation of employment, severance, change in control, retention, deferred compensation, and equity-based incentive compensation arrangements, as well as the securities, accounting, tax, and governance matters related to such arrangements.
